Technical Specifications & Tolerances
Our partners routinely achieve industry-standard and tight-tolerance CNC specs:
| Feature | Standard Spec | Precision Spec |
| Dimensional Tolerance | ±0.005" (0.127mm) | ±0.001" (0.025mm) |
| Surface Finish | As-Milled (125 Ra) | Smoothed (32 Ra) / Polished (16 Ra) |
| Max Part Size | 20" x 20" x 12" | Custom Large Format Available |
| Threads & Holes | Standard UNC/Metric | Helicoil Inserts / Custom Threads |
Material Capabilities for CNC
Our CNC machining network offers a broad range of material capabilities:
- Metals
- Aluminum: 6061-T6, 7075-T6, 2024 (Best for aerospace & prototypes).
- Stainless Steel: 303, 304, 316, 17-4 PH (Corrosion resistant).
- Alloy Steel: 1018, 4140, A36 (High strength industrial parts).
- Engineering Plastics: Delrin (Acetal), PEEK, Nylon 6/6, Polycarbonate.
- Titanium: Grade 5 (Ti-6Al-4V) for medical/aerospace applications.
- Plastics
- Acetal (Delrin)
- Nylon
- PEEK
- PTFE (Teflon)
- ABS, PVC, Polycarbonate
- Others
- Carbon-fiber-reinforced composites
- G10, FR4
- UHMW, HDPE

CNC Technologies & Equipment
We support a wide range of CNC machining technologies:
- 3-Axis Milling – Ideal for simple part geometries
- 4-Axis and 5-Axis Milling – Complex geometries, tight tolerances, high-speed
- CNC Turning / Lathe Work – For cylindrical parts and concentric operations
- Mill-Turn Capabilities – Combined setups for high efficiency
- Swiss Screw Machining – Ideal for small, high-precision parts
- EDM (Electrical Discharge Machining) – For hard metals and intricate internal cuts

Frequently Asked Questions
What files do you accept?
We accept STEP, IGES, SLDPRT, STL, and DXF files, along with 2D drawings (PDF) for tolerances and finishes.
What’s your standard turnaround time?
Typically 3–5 business days for smaller orders, with expedited options available in major metro areas.
Can I request a custom surface finish?
Yes — we support bead blasting, anodizing, powder coating, polishing, and more.
